Stourbridge
Population 63,298
Famous for its glass industry and the Stourbridge Lion Locomotive, Stourbridge is a pleasant town, surrounded by parks and suburbs. Whilst the town centre features many well-preserved buildings, pubs, and restaurants, the nearby countryside is a treat for keen walkers and bike-riders, too.

Halesowen
Population 58,135
Known as one of the largest towns in the UK without a railway station, Halesowen is a bustling market town in Birmingham and offers a pleasant balance of historical features and modern, open spaces. As it continues to develop, Halesowen remains a desirable area to live, invest, and do business in.
